Chapter 78 - Chapter 77: Slipping Through an Emperor's Fingers

Faced with the terrifying, all-consuming wave of energy that was Big Mom's Ikoku Sovereignty, Jerry felt a cold dread wash over him. He couldn't dodge. He didn't dare. His ship—and his friends—were directly in the line of fire. If he moved, they would be obliterated. There was only one option: meet it head-on.

"If you want an endurance fight, let's see who has more to throw away!" he roared, planting his feet firmly on the swirling water pillar. "Come forth! Water God: Dragon Elephant!"

With a deafening bang, the sea itself surged in response to his call. A towering column of seawater spiraled up Jerry's arm like a living force, compressing into a dense, rotating vortex. As he poured his will into it, the vortex began to shift, taking form—first a monstrous trunk, then massive tusks, and finally the full visage of a beast born of oceanic wrath and ancient legend.

The construct solidified into a colossal water beast, its body serpentine and powerful like a dragon's, but crowned with the mighty head of an elephant, tusks curved like crashing waves. Its thick, watery limbs coiled with muscle-like currents, and from its trunk poured a pressure so intense it could crush stone. Its eyes glowed faintly with Jerry's will, and its entire form pulsed with the rhythm of the sea.

As Advanced Armament Haki surged into the beast, the water darkened—its once-clear mass now an obsidian-black titan, gleaming with hardening intent. The fusion of dragon ferocity and elephant strength gave the strike a terrifying majesty.

In the blink of an eye, the two monumental attacks collided.

For a moment, there was only a blinding flash of light. Big Mom watched with a flicker of surprise as the massive quantity of seawater in Jerry's attack instantly extinguished the raging flames of Prometheus that coated her sword. But her surprise lasted only a second. The sheer, overwhelming force of her shockwave, a testament to the power of an Emperor, shattered the giant water fist into a billion droplets.

Then came the true impact: Jerry's Haki-clad fist against the physical blade of Napoleon.

The resulting shockwave was apocalyptic.

To avoid being drenched in the scattered seawater—a critical weakness for any Devil Fruit user—Zeus made a split-second decision, pulling Big Mom backward and away from the splash zone while simultaneously absorbing some of the immense recoil.

Even weakened by the seawater, the blow was devastating. Jerry was blasted out of the sky like a cannonball, crashing into the ocean and sending up a plume of water a hundred meters high. His long-range Haki strike had indeed connected, slipping past Napoleon's guard to strike Big Mom's arm, but the distance and her own formidable defense meant it was little more than a stinging nuisance to her.

Fortunately, he had coated his own body in a thick layer of Armament Haki just before impact. That, combined with the cushioning effect of the sea, saved him from critical injury. He surfaced, coughing up a mouthful of saltwater, and with a deep breath, shot back into the sky on a fresh water column. A quick glance confirmed his plan was working; the gap between their ship and Big Mom's fleet had widened significantly. He was starting to think they might actually make it.

And then, it happened.

His Observation Haki, which had been locked onto the Emperor the entire time, suddenly screamed a high-level alarm. A vision, terrifying in its clarity, flashed through his mind.

He saw Big Mom, her face a mask of utter annihilation, pointing Napoleon forward like a lance. He saw the sword elongate, glowing with an even more terrifying power. He saw it pierce straight through his chest, continuing onward to vaporize his ship, his friends, everything. He saw their end.

Spear of Elbaf: Ikoku!

There was no time to think, no time to plan. He had to intercept it now, as far from his ship as possible.

Without a word, Jerry gritted his teeth and launched himself forward like a missile. He poured every last drop of willpower he possessed into his body, condensing the strongest Armament and Conqueror's Haki he had ever manifested. Black-and-red lightning crackled violently around his fist.

At the same instant, Big Mom, riding Zeus, thrust her sword arm back. "Boy," she bellowed, her voice promising oblivion, "Take this and die!"

As she lunged forward, Jerry appeared directly in her path, a final, desperate shield between the Emperor and his crew. Time seemed to stretch and warp. He had no time for a fancy attack name, no time for anything but raw, unadulterated power.

A serious punch, was the only thought that crossed his mind.

Big Mom was clearly putting her all into this attack. Her arms and the entirety of Napoleon were coated in the supreme King's Haki, black lightning writhing and snapping around the blade.

Jerry's desperate, all-out punch met the Emperor's ultimate piercing attack.

The world exploded.

A concussive blast of pure force, visible even to the naked eye, erupted from the point of impact. The collision of two advanced Conqueror's Haki users tore reality asunder. The very clouds in the sky were violently ripped apart, rolling and surging as if in a hurricane. The sea beneath them buckled under the immense pressure, forming a massive, deep circular depression that quickly began to spin into a monstrous whirlpool.

As the air itself vibrated, an invisible wave of pure willpower swept across the battlefield. The Big Mom Pirates fleet, now closer to the fight, was the first to feel its effects. On ship after ship, crew members collapsed in droves, their eyes rolling back in their heads as if a switch had been flipped. With their helmsmen and navigators unconscious, dozens of ships lost control, drifting helplessly toward the newly formed maelstrom.

Farther away, on the deck of the Black Star pirates' ship, Deuce and Skull felt the terrifying pressure wash over them. Their legs gave out, and they crumpled to the deck, the eight legs of man and cat trembling uncontrollably. They barely managed to cling to consciousness.

Back at the epicenter, the two combatants were flung backward like ragdolls.

Big Mom righted herself on Zeus, her eyes wide with disbelief. The boy had not only blocked her attack at the last possible second, but his Conqueror's Haki had been strong enough to clash with hers and even leave a stinging wound on her arm.

Jerry wasn't so lucky. He spat a mouthful of blood as he rocketed backward, crashing onto the deck of his ship with enough force to splinter the wood. He staggered to his feet, clutching his chest. A hideous new scar, raw and bleeding, ran from his shoulder to his hip. But he was standing. He was alive.

"That monster," he gasped, his voice raspy. "She was trying to take us all out in one shot."

He looked over at his pale, trembling crewmates. His desperate gamble had paid off. Glancing back at the chaotic enemy fleet, Jerry saw his chance. With a final surge of effort, he focused his remaining energy on the ocean, feeding the whirlpool, making it spin faster and pull harder, ensuring Big Mom's forces would be tied up for a long time.

He stumbled over to his friends, patting them on the back. "You guys okay?"

"I think so," Deuce stammered, his legs still feeling like jelly. "Just a… little shaky."

"Alright then," Jerry said, forcing a grin. "Hold on tight. We're about to make a run for it." He offered them a hand, his own trembling slightly, and helped them to their feet. Kotatsu, meanwhile, remained a terrified ball of fur huddled in the corner.

Aboard the Queen Mama Chanter, Perospero looked at the unfolding disaster and yelled, "Mama! Come back! If you don't, the fleet will be lost! Perorin~"

Big Mom gritted her teeth, a guttural growl rumbling in her chest. "Useless rubbish!" she snarled, but she knew her son was right. If she didn't intervene, the casualties would be immense, a significant blow to her empire. The whirlpool was growing more critical by the second.

She turned her head, her furious gaze locking onto the small ship that was now rapidly shrinking in the distance.

"BOY! YOU REMEMBER THIS!" she shrieked, her voice carrying for miles. "DON'T YOU EVER LET ME CATCH YOU AGAIN! AND MY PRECIOUS CREATURE—I'LL BE BACK FOR HIM!"

From across the waves, a faint but clear reply drifted back, laced with unshakable defiance.

"Loud and clear! The 'precious creature' says he's flattered, but he's going to have to pass!"

Big Mom let out a final, sky-shaking roar of pure frustration before turning her round body and riding Zeus toward the whirlpool, ready to save what was left of her fleet.

Back at the port, the crowd, which had witnessed the entire spectacle, erupted.

"Did you see that… Did you SEE that?!" a young pirate with a low bounty was on his knees, staring at the empty horizon in pure worship. "He fought an Emperor… and got away!"

"He really… he really left in one piece!" stammered the reporter, looking at his notes. "My headline… I don't even need to change it! This is the scoop of a lifetime!"

As chaos reigned among the Big Mom pirates, and awe spread through Totto Land, the small ship of the Black Star Pirates sailed on, having done the impossible: they had poked the bear and lived to tell the tale.
